Delhi’s ‘Thak Thak Gang’ Steals ₹4 Lacs Using ₹10 Notes As Bait, Entire Robbery Caught On CCTV

The national capital Delhi is also notorious for being the crime capital. And one of the reasons it is considered this is the ‘Thak Thak Gang’. Wondering why they’re called that? It’s because they knock on the windowpanes of cars to loot intended victims. This is a strategy to get their attention and distract them while an accomplice executes the robbery.

One such incident happened in Delhi’s South Extension market area. The gang generally operates on tip-offs or intel gathered beforehand on the potential victim. The target, in this case, a parked car with cash in the boot and a driver present. First, a gang member drops some 10 rupee notes near the car and proceeds to tell the driver that they might be his. When the driver comes out and picks them up, an accomplice retrieves the bag of cash from his trunk. By the time the driver returns to sit in the car, all of them (including a third lookout) have vanished. And he’s none the wiser.
